Demonstrable experience in applied security concepts significantly strengthens a cybersecurity resume. Practical applications might include designing and implementing a secure network architecture for a small business, developing a script to automate security audits, conducting penetration testing on a web application, or contributing to an open-source security tool. These real-world examples showcase skills and provide tangible evidence of one’s capabilities.
Including practical experience, especially through project work, allows potential employers to assess a candidate’s problem-solving abilities, technical proficiency, and understanding of security best practices. It differentiates applicants from those with solely theoretical knowledge and demonstrates a proactive approach to learning and skill development. The increasing complexity and frequency of cyber threats have elevated the demand for professionals with demonstrable skills, making practical project experience a crucial asset in the competitive job market.
This article will explore various project ideas suitable for showcasing cybersecurity skills on a resume, categorized by skill level and area of specialization, along with guidance on effectively presenting these projects to maximize their impact.
1. Project Scope
Defining project scope is crucial for effectively presenting cybersecurity projects on a resume. A well-defined scope clarifies the project’s boundaries, objectives, and deliverables. This allows potential employers to quickly understand the project’s purpose and assess the applicant’s contributions and skills. A project described as “Improved network security” lacks clarity, while “Implemented a firewall and intrusion detection system to mitigate DDoS attacks, reducing incident response time by 20%” provides a concise, impactful overview. This specificity demonstrates a clear understanding of the project’s goals and the implemented solutions.
A concise scope also helps tailor the project description to the specific job requirements. For example, a project focused on penetration testing can be framed differently for a security analyst role versus a penetration tester role. Focusing on vulnerability analysis and reporting for the analyst role highlights analytical skills, whereas emphasizing exploit development and mitigation strategies for the penetration tester role showcases practical offensive security skills. This targeted approach maximizes the project’s relevance and impact on the reviewer.
Clearly defining project scope demonstrates organizational skills and attention to detail, essential qualities in cybersecurity. It facilitates efficient communication of complex technical information, making the resume more effective and increasing the likelihood of securing an interview. Failing to define scope can lead to misinterpretations and undervalue the project’s significance. Therefore, a well-defined project scope acts as a critical foundation for showcasing cybersecurity expertise on a resume.
2. Technical Skills
Technical skills are paramount when showcasing cybersecurity projects on a resume. These skills provide concrete evidence of one’s capabilities and directly influence the project’s success and subsequent career prospects. A project involving network security, for example, might require expertise in firewall configuration, intrusion detection systems, and VPN implementation. Listing these specific technical skills not only demonstrates proficiency but also allows potential employers to assess alignment with their specific needs. Similarly, a project focused on web application security would benefit from highlighting skills in penetration testing, vulnerability scanning, and secure coding practices. Without explicitly mentioning the technical skills employed, the project’s impact and the candidate’s expertise remain ambiguous.
Effective presentation of technical skills within project descriptions adds significant value. Instead of simply stating “Developed a secure network,” a more impactful approach would be to elaborate: “Designed and implemented a secure network architecture utilizing Cisco ASA firewalls, Snort IDS, and OpenVPN, enhancing network security and reducing unauthorized access by 40%.” This detailed description demonstrates a deeper understanding and practical application of specific technologies, increasing the project’s credibility and the candidate’s perceived expertise. Furthermore, tailoring the highlighted technical skills to match the target job description significantly improves the resume’s effectiveness. Researching the required skills for desired roles allows candidates to emphasize the most relevant aspects of their projects.
Clearly articulating technical skills strengthens the overall impact of cybersecurity projects on a resume. This specificity allows for a more accurate assessment of a candidate’s capabilities, increasing the likelihood of securing interviews and advancing career prospects. Furthermore, showcasing technical proficiency through projects demonstrates a commitment to continuous learning and professional development, essential attributes in the rapidly evolving cybersecurity landscape. Omitting or vaguely describing technical skills diminishes the project’s value and may lead to missed opportunities.
3. Quantifiable Results
Quantifiable results are essential for showcasing the impact of cybersecurity projects on a resume. They transform project descriptions from subjective narratives into objective demonstrations of skill and effectiveness. Instead of simply stating project completion, quantifying achievements provides concrete evidence of value delivered. For example, “Improved web application security” is a vague statement, whereas “Reduced web application vulnerabilities by 30% through implementing secure coding practices and conducting regular penetration tests” demonstrates tangible improvements. This data-driven approach allows potential employers to assess the practical impact of the project and the candidate’s contributions.
Including quantifiable results significantly strengthens a cybersecurity resume by providing measurable achievements that differentiate candidates. Numbers and metrics offer clear evidence of problem-solving abilities and technical proficiency. For instance, a project focused on incident response could be enhanced by quantifying the reduction in incident response time: “Automated incident response procedures, reducing average response time from 4 hours to 1 hour, minimizing system downtime and data breaches.” Such quantifiable results demonstrate a proactive approach to security and the ability to deliver tangible improvements, increasing the candidate’s attractiveness to potential employers. Projects lacking quantifiable results may be perceived as less impactful, even if technically complex, potentially hindering career advancement opportunities.
Quantifying project outcomes adds weight and credibility to a cybersecurity resume. This data-driven approach provides objective evidence of skills and experience, allowing potential employers to assess a candidate’s capabilities more effectively. It showcases a results-oriented mindset and the ability to translate technical expertise into tangible improvements. Therefore, quantifiable results are critical for demonstrating the value and impact of cybersecurity projects, increasing the likelihood of securing interviews and progressing in the field.
4. Relevance to Roles
Aligning cybersecurity projects with targeted job roles is crucial for maximizing resume impact. Relevance demonstrates a clear understanding of industry demands and positions the candidate as a suitable match for specific opportunities. Generic projects, while potentially showcasing technical skills, may lack the targeted impact needed to capture recruiters’ attention. Therefore, carefully selecting and framing projects to resonate with the desired role’s requirements becomes essential for effective resume presentation.
-
Security Analyst
For security analyst roles, projects emphasizing analytical and problem-solving skills are highly relevant. Examples include malware analysis projects, security audit development, or vulnerability assessment reports. These projects demonstrate the ability to identify and assess security risks, a core competency for security analysts. Focusing on the analytical aspects of these projects, rather than solely on technical implementation, better aligns with the analytical nature of the role.
-
Penetration Tester
Penetration testing roles require demonstrable skills in vulnerability exploitation and mitigation. Relevant projects could involve developing custom penetration testing tools, conducting penetration tests on web applications or networks, or creating proof-of-concept exploits. Highlighting the proactive and offensive security aspects of these projects resonates strongly with the requirements of penetration testing roles. Focusing on the methodologies and tools used, as well as the vulnerabilities discovered and exploited, provides concrete evidence of practical skills.
-
Security Engineer
Projects relevant to security engineering roles should emphasize system design, implementation, and security hardening. Examples include designing and implementing secure network architectures, developing secure coding practices for software development, or automating security tasks. These projects demonstrate the ability to build and maintain secure systems, a core responsibility of security engineers. Highlighting the technical aspects of these projects, including specific technologies used and security measures implemented, effectively showcases practical engineering skills.
-
Security Architect
For security architect roles, projects showcasing high-level design and strategic thinking are highly relevant. Examples include developing a security framework for an organization, designing a cloud security architecture, or conducting a security risk assessment. These projects demonstrate the ability to think strategically and design comprehensive security solutions, key responsibilities of security architects. Focusing on the strategic planning and design aspects of these projects, including considerations for scalability, compliance, and risk management, aligns with the strategic nature of the role.
Tailoring project descriptions to highlight specific skills and accomplishments relevant to each target role significantly enhances the resume’s effectiveness. This targeted approach demonstrates a proactive approach to career development and a clear understanding of the cybersecurity landscape, increasing the likelihood of securing interviews for desired positions.
5. Clear Descriptions
Clear and concise project descriptions are essential for effectively communicating the value of cybersecurity projects on a resume. Technical expertise must be conveyed in a manner easily understood by both technical and non-technical reviewers. Ambiguity or jargon-laden descriptions can obscure project significance, potentially leading to undervaluation by potential employers. A clear description provides context, outlining the project’s objectives, methodology, and outcomes. For example, instead of stating “Developed a security solution,” a more effective description would be “Developed a multi-factor authentication system to mitigate phishing attacks, reducing successful unauthorized login attempts by 80%.” This clarity allows reviewers to quickly grasp the project’s purpose, impact, and the candidate’s contribution.
Well-structured descriptions enhance readability and facilitate comprehension. Utilizing bullet points to highlight key achievements, technical skills employed, and quantifiable results improves scannability and emphasizes critical information. Consider a project focused on network security. A bulleted list highlighting key aspects, such as “Implemented firewall rules to block malicious traffic,” “Configured intrusion detection system to monitor network activity,” and “Reduced network intrusions by 60%,” provides a concise and impactful overview. This structured approach allows reviewers to efficiently assess the project’s scope and impact, even with limited time. Furthermore, tailoring descriptions to align with the specific requirements of targeted roles maximizes relevance and demonstrates a proactive approach to career development.
Clear descriptions directly impact the perceived value of cybersecurity projects on a resume. They facilitate accurate assessment of a candidate’s skills and experience, increasing the likelihood of securing interviews. A lack of clarity can lead to misinterpretations and diminish the perceived significance of even highly technical projects. Therefore, investing time in crafting clear, concise, and well-structured project descriptions is crucial for effectively showcasing cybersecurity expertise and advancing career prospects. This clarity not only communicates technical proficiency but also demonstrates strong communication skills, a valuable asset in the cybersecurity field.
6. GitHub Repository
A GitHub repository serves as a powerful portfolio for showcasing cybersecurity projects on a resume. It provides verifiable evidence of technical skills, coding proficiency, and project management capabilities, significantly enhancing credibility and demonstrating a proactive approach to professional development. By providing a readily accessible platform for potential employers to review code, documentation, and project history, a GitHub repository offers a deeper insight into a candidate’s practical abilities beyond the limitations of a traditional resume.
-
Code Transparency and Review
Publicly accessible code allows potential employers to directly assess coding style, security practices, and problem-solving approaches. This transparency demonstrates confidence in one’s work and facilitates a more thorough evaluation of technical skills. For instance, a project involving secure coding practices becomes significantly more impactful when the code itself can be reviewed for adherence to those practices. This level of transparency fosters trust and provides concrete evidence of claimed expertise.
-
Project History and Version Control
GitHub’s version control system provides a detailed history of project development, showcasing the evolution of the project and demonstrating an understanding of collaborative workflows. This history provides valuable insights into the candidate’s problem-solving process, adaptability, and commitment to continuous improvement. The commit history reveals the iterative nature of development, highlighting how challenges were addressed and solutions implemented, offering a deeper understanding of the candidate’s technical journey.
-
Collaboration and Contribution
Contributions to open-source projects or collaborative development within a repository demonstrate teamwork, communication skills, and community engagement. These contributions provide evidence of practical experience in real-world scenarios and showcase a commitment to the broader cybersecurity community. Participation in open-source initiatives demonstrates an understanding of collaborative workflows and the ability to contribute meaningfully to complex projects, valuable assets in professional cybersecurity environments.
-
Project Documentation and Readme Files
Comprehensive project documentation, including Readme files, enhances project understanding and demonstrates attention to detail. A well-written Readme file provides context, explains project functionality, and outlines installation and usage instructions. This documentation showcases communication skills and the ability to clearly articulate technical concepts, essential qualities in cybersecurity roles. Clear and concise documentation facilitates understanding and demonstrates professionalism, increasing the likelihood of the project being reviewed and appreciated by potential employers.
Including a link to a relevant GitHub repository on a resume allows potential employers to delve deeper into a candidate’s practical skills and experience, providing a significant advantage in the competitive cybersecurity job market. This demonstrable portfolio enhances credibility and showcases a proactive approach to professional development, solidifying the candidate’s position as a skilled and engaged cybersecurity professional.
Frequently Asked Questions
This section addresses common queries regarding the inclusion of cybersecurity projects on a resume.
Question 1: How many projects should be included on a resume?
The optimal number of projects depends on career stage and resume length. Early-career professionals might include three to five projects, while experienced professionals should prioritize relevance over quantity, showcasing a few impactful projects aligned with target roles.
Question 2: What if projects are not directly related to cybersecurity?
Even tangentially related projects can demonstrate transferable skills. Highlight aspects like problem-solving, analytical thinking, or technical proficiency relevant to cybersecurity. Frame the project description to emphasize transferable skills and their applicability to security roles.
Question 3: Are personal projects as valuable as professional experience?
Personal projects demonstrate initiative and passion for cybersecurity. While professional experience holds significant weight, well-executed personal projects, especially those with quantifiable results and publicly accessible code, can effectively showcase skills and fill experience gaps. They demonstrate a proactive approach to learning and skill development.
Question 4: How much detail should project descriptions include?
Project descriptions should be concise yet informative. Focus on key achievements, technical skills employed, and quantifiable results. Avoid overly technical jargon and prioritize clarity for both technical and non-technical reviewers. Use bullet points to highlight key aspects and improve readability.
Question 5: Is it necessary to include a GitHub repository link?
While not always mandatory, a GitHub repository significantly strengthens a cybersecurity resume. It provides verifiable proof of skills and allows for deeper assessment of coding abilities and project management practices. For open-source contributions or personal projects, a GitHub link is highly recommended.
Question 6: How often should project descriptions be updated?
Regularly update project descriptions, especially for ongoing or recently completed projects. Reflecting current progress, new skills acquired, or updated results demonstrates continuous learning and development, essential qualities in the rapidly evolving cybersecurity landscape.
Carefully selecting and presenting relevant projects significantly enhances a cybersecurity resume, demonstrating practical skills and experience crucial for career advancement.
This concludes the FAQ section. The following sections will explore specific project ideas categorized by skill level and specialization.
Tips for Showcasing Cybersecurity Projects on a Resume
This section provides actionable tips for effectively presenting cybersecurity projects on a resume, maximizing impact and demonstrating relevant skills to potential employers.
Tip 1: Prioritize Relevance: Focus on projects directly aligning with target job roles. Tailor project descriptions to highlight skills and experiences relevant to the specific position sought. A project emphasizing network security is more relevant for a Network Security Engineer role than a Penetration Tester role.
Tip 2: Quantify Achievements: Use metrics and quantifiable results to demonstrate project impact. Instead of stating “improved security,” specify “reduced successful phishing attacks by 40%.” Quantifiable results provide concrete evidence of skills and effectiveness.
Tip 3: Showcase Technical Proficiency: Explicitly list technical skills employed in each project. Highlight specific technologies, tools, and methodologies used, demonstrating practical expertise. For example, mention specific programming languages, security tools, or operating systems.
Tip 4: Maintain a Public GitHub Repository: A GitHub repository provides verifiable evidence of coding skills, project history, and collaboration abilities. Include a link to relevant repositories on the resume to allow potential employers to delve deeper into project details.
Tip 5: Craft Clear and Concise Descriptions: Use clear and concise language, avoiding jargon. Structure descriptions logically, using bullet points to highlight key achievements and technical skills. Ensure descriptions are easily understandable by both technical and non-technical audiences.
Tip 6: Focus on Problem-Solving: Describe how projects addressed specific security challenges and the implemented solutions. Highlighting problem-solving abilities demonstrates critical thinking and adaptability, valuable assets in cybersecurity roles.
Tip 7: Emphasize Practical Application: Focus on the practical application of security concepts. Theoretical knowledge is important, but practical experience demonstrated through projects carries significant weight in the hiring process.
Tip 8: Regularly Update Projects: Keep project descriptions up-to-date, especially for ongoing work or recent accomplishments. This demonstrates continuous learning and engagement in the ever-evolving cybersecurity landscape.
By following these tips, individuals can effectively showcase their cybersecurity project experience, increasing their competitiveness and demonstrating valuable skills to potential employers. A well-crafted presentation of project work significantly strengthens a resume and enhances the likelihood of securing interviews for desired roles.
These tips provide a strong foundation for optimizing the presentation of cybersecurity projects on a resume. The following section will conclude the article with key takeaways and final recommendations.
Cybersecurity Projects for Resumes
Demonstrating practical experience through carefully chosen and presented cybersecurity projects significantly strengthens resumes. This article explored the crucial elements of effective project presentation, including defining scope, highlighting technical skills, quantifying results, ensuring relevance to target roles, crafting clear descriptions, and leveraging GitHub repositories. These elements provide potential employers with tangible evidence of a candidate’s skills, experience, and commitment to the field. A well-structured and informative presentation differentiates candidates, showcasing a proactive approach to professional development and a deep understanding of cybersecurity principles.
In the evolving cybersecurity landscape, practical skills and demonstrable experience are increasingly critical. Investing time and effort in developing impactful projects and showcasing them effectively on a resume is an investment in one’s career. This proactive approach not only enhances a candidate’s attractiveness to potential employers but also fosters continuous learning and professional growth, essential for navigating the dynamic challenges and opportunities within the cybersecurity field. A strong portfolio of projects empowers professionals to stand out in a competitive job market and positions them for continued success in this critical and ever-evolving domain.